Donald Earl Andrews
Winthrop
Donald Earl Andrews was born April 6, 1919, on a farm near Winthrop, Iowa, the son of Earl and Maude Foreman Andrews. He attended the Winthrop Schools. Donald was united in marriage to Delena Mae Mills on Sept. 29, 1940, at the Mills family home near Brandon, Iowa. To this union were born two boys, Donald and Ronald. After marriage they lived at a farm near Independence and then lived at Brandon and Walker until 1949 when they bought the farm east of Winthrop. They lived east of Winthrop until ill health caused them to move to Hiawatha, Iowa.
Don was a member of the Church of Christ United in Winthrop, was superintendent of the Sunday school for many years, former member of the Full Gospel Men's Fellowship and Odd Fellows.
Donald entered into his eternal rest on Monday, March 26, 2012, at St. Luke's Hospital in Cedar Rapids, Iowa, following a lengthy illness at the age of 92.
